News regarding the issuance of notices of income tax to Durga Puja Committees in Kolkata is spreading in media in the last few weeks.
While giving clarification about such rumors of notices, The Central Board of Direct Taxes (CBDT) on Tuesday denied reports of Income Tax notices being issued to Durga Puja committees in Kolkata.

An official statement states that “It is unequivocally stated that the said reports are factually incorrect and are strongly denied. It is a fact that no notice was issued to the Durga Puja Committee Forum by the Department during this year,”.
Instead of this notices, the income tax department had been getting information that several contractors who were engaged in doing work with puja committee were not paying due taxes.
In order to seek the confirmation about the tax dues, the department had issued notices under section 133(6) of the Income Tax Act 1961 in the last year, December to about 30 committees.
The Department was looking for details of tax deducted at source on payments made to contractors and event managers engaged by the committees for the Puja events, including the tax deducted at source (TDS) statement.
TDS wing of the department had taken such action to ensure that the contractors and event managers pay their due taxes in time.
Positively, many of the committees complied and furnished evidence of tax deducted at source as well as deposit of the same into the Government account.
Several committees also requested to the Department to organise educative sessions to explain the provisions of TDS to the committees.
Taking a action from the same, a programme was organised on the 16th of July, 2019 for the Durga Puja Committees at their own request.
Nearly 8 members of the Forum attended the programme voluntarily and were educated about the provisions of TDS. Their doubts pertaining to TDS provisions were also clarified.
Hence, the clarification was provided that no manner whatsoever against the Puja Committees, but has been undertaken to ensure that the contractors and event managers pay their due taxes correctly within the stipulated time.
